Mathematical Snacks from the ATM

A small group of people, Geoff Faux, Pip Huyton, Peter Lacey, Mike Ollerton, Colin Taylor and Helen Williams, all of whom are members of the Association of Teachers of Mathematics, voluntarily created a collection of 2-minute videos, which the ATM have freely circulated; they were initially for use during COVID-19 Lockdown. However, because of the positive responses the ATM have received, we believe the videos might also be used as resources in mathematics classrooms.
